Course objectives and description :

This course aims at providing the basic knowledge and technical tools to address in-depth study of the operation of the nervous system. The functioning of neurons will be addressed both at the molecular and cellular levels with particular emphasis on the electrical properties and excitability of the neuronal membrane that is central to brain function.

Assessment / evaluation :

Written examination (2 hrs) consisting of both general questions on cellular neurophysiology and data analysis and comment.

Suggested readings in relationship with the module content (textbook chapters, reviews, articles) :


 Ionic Channels of Excitable Membranes by Bertil Hille, 3rd edition, 2001, Sinauer Associates
 The Synapse edited by M. Sheng, B. Sabatini and T. Südhof, 2012, Cold Spring Harbor Press
 Principles of Neural Science by Kandel, Schwartz, Jessell, Siegelbaum & Hudspeth, 5th edition, 2012, McGraw Hill
 Neuroscience by Purves and coll., 5th edition, 2012, Sinauer Associates
